hello world: an idea begins to outgrow its britches

At the 2004/2005 confluence, we decided to start keeping a journal of our paddling trips. It was a last minute decision -- we picked up a spiral bound notebook in Brooklyn, MS, on our way to the put-in for a week-long trip. The notebook is filling up quickly. Between the multi-day canoe trips and the kayak day trips, I doubt we have enough paper to finish out the year.

Digital does not replace analog. The notebook and its successors will retain the place of honor in the dry box. They make dry bags for laptops, but that corruption has no place in the wilderness we seek. The laptop can wait for me at home. Entries here will be recasts of the on-river and post-trip journal entries. Digital can share the joys of analog, so that others can live vicariously through our adventures.
